Описание: Assembled in textbook form are the important contributions to traveling wave antenna analysis, synthesis, design, wave excitation, and applications. Many of the references are not readily accessible to the English-speaking reader and it would be difficult to find this material as completely and carefully formulated elsewhere. Little more than differential and integral calculus, complex variables, and vector analysis are needed as background for this work. Copiously illustrated with graphs and diagrammatic material. The author, Dr. Carlton H. Walter, Professor Emeritus of Electrical Engineering at The Ohio State University, after reviewing antenna fundamentals and defining terms, presents analytical methods for determining the field of an antenna when the source distribution is known; the inverse problem of determining a source distribution to produce a specified field; design of a physical structure to produce a specified source distribution; traveling wave excitation; and design data for traveling wave antennas, surface wave lenses, spiral antennas, and backward wave antennas, including log-periodic antennas. Clearly written and organized, the text provides ample references and useful engineering problems at the end of each chapter. Traveling Wave Antennas is highly suitable for instruction, either as a reference in courses on antennas or as a first text on antennas at the advanced undergraduate or first-year graduate level. At the same time, the theoretician, researcher, and electrical engineer concerned with antenna design or development will find the book's design data uniquely valuable. The practical designer, too, will gain insight from it.

Описание: Provides the state-of-the-art on wearable technology for smart clothing The book gives a coherent overview of recent development on flexible electronics for smart clothing with emphasis on wearability and durability of the materials and devices. It offers detailed information on the basic functional components of the flexible and wearable electronics including sensing, systems-on-a-chip, interacting, and energy, as well as the integrating and connecting of electronics into textile form. It also provides insights into the compatibility and integration of functional materials, electronics, and the clothing technology. Flexible and Wearable Electronics for Smart Clothing offers comprehensive coverage of the technology in four parts. The first part discusses wearable organic nano-sensors, stimuli-responsive electronic skins, and flexible thermoelectrics and thermoelectric textiles. The next part examines textile triboelectric nanogenerators for energy harvesting, flexible and wearable solar cells and supercapacitors, and flexible and wearable lithium-ion batteries. Thermal and humid management for next-generation textiles, functionalization of fiber materials for washable smart wearable textiles, and flexible microfluidics for wearable electronics are covered in the next section.
